The casino-entertainment company Hard Rock International is investing in the Meadowlands Racetrack.The Orlando, Fla.-based company says it looks forward to potentially expanding the region's gambling offerings through the alliance.

The announcement Wednesday comes seven months after Hard Rock scrapped a plan for an Atlantic City casino. It appears to signal that the company believes gambling's future in New Jersey may be in population-rich North Jersey and not Atlantic City, where the casino industry has been in decline.

Online gambling is coming to the state by year's end, and the state is fighting in court for the right to offer sports betting.

Meanwhile the clock is ticking on Atlantic City's turnaround efforts, which could determine whether casino gambling is expanded to places like the Meadowlands.
